Kafka … and the Doll Presented at The Star Theatre (Homecoming centre) Step into the extraordinary world of Franz Kafka in this original musical theatre production, inspired by the remarkable true story of Kafka’s final years. Kafka … and the Doll tells the story of Kafka’s encounter with a little girl in a Berlin park who has lost her beloved doll. Rather than telling her that the doll is gone, Kafka begins writing letters to her from the doll itself — creating an imaginative world of adventure, hope, loss and love. Featuring live musicians, newly written lyrics and an original script by Esmé van Dyk, this ambitious production brings Kafka’s world to life through music, drama, dance and visual storytelling . Performed by talented young artists from Western Cape Reddam House schools, the production explores childhood, imagination, identity, grief, love and the power of storytelling — while inviting audiences to see Kafka in a completely new light.
